About the match

The match Spray and Slay vs Imperial Valkyries in the discipline Counter-Strike (CS2) was held on 26.03.2025 at 18:30 in the format BO3.

The Counter-Strike (CS2) match between Spray and Slay and Imperial Valkyries was held within the framework of ESL Impact League Season 7 Europe. For more predictions, see the predictions page.

The winner of the Counter-Strike (CS2) match was the team Imperial Valkyries with the score 0:2 and lasted 1 h, 42 m.

What is a match in CS 2?
In CS 2, a match is a clash between two teams of players, where each round is determined by the outcome of the struggle between terrorists and counter-terrorists. These meetings can be organized both in the format of online games and as part of professional tournaments.
How long does a CS 2 match last?
The duration of a CS 2 match depends on factors like game mode, number of rounds, and player skill. Matches typically last 30 to 60 minutes. Hostage Defense/Rescue games are usually shorter than Bombing mode games. Professional matches can last longer due to strategic approaches and tactic discussions.
What are the conditions for winning in CS 2?
In CS 2, victory depends on the type of game: in Hostage Defense/Rescue, the counter-terrorists win by freeing the hostages or killing all the terrorists, and in Bomb Detonation, the counter-terrorists win by destroying the bomb or killing all the terrorists, while the terrorists win by detonating the bomb or killing all the counter-terrorists.
